Abstract

This document describes the reservation of Autonomous System numbers (ASNs) that are for private use only and should not be advertised to the Internet, known as private use ASNs. This document enlarges the total space available for private use ASNs by documenting the reservation of a second, larger range and updates RFC 1930.
